Australia: Celebrity name choice propels name to top ten list

Registry spokeswoman Alana Sheil said it was possible the rapid climb was due to the celebrity factor. "It's a bit of a trend for parents that they like to choose the same names as celebrities," she said.
Hmm. Personally, I think "Mia" is a lovely name, and I'd consider it despite what celebrities chose. But I suspect that the allure of celebrity babies that Larissa Brown mentioned does have something to do with the rise, as well.
